wrappery
Wrappery refers to the art or practice of wrapping objects. This can encompass a wide range of activities, from the functional purpose of protecting goods during transport to the decorative aspect of gift wrapping. In a commercial context, wrappery is crucial for product presentation and packaging design, aiming to attract consumers and convey brand identity. Materials used in wrappery vary greatly, including paper, plastic films, fabric, and even natural materials like leaves or straw, depending on the item being wrapped and the desired aesthetic or protective qualities.
